CLI: turn the impeccable npm package into a platform-binary shim

cli/engine, cli/lib, and cli/bin/commands are gone; their behavior lives in
the engine binary. cli/bin/cli.js now resolves the binary from IMPECCABLE_BIN,
the @impeccable/cli-<os>-<arch> optional dependency (templates under
cli/platform-packages/, published by the engine release), the
~/.impeccable/bin/<version>/ cache, or a checksum-verified download, and
execs it. package.json drops the engine dependencies and the library
exports; puppeteer moves to devDependencies for the icon scripts.
README.npm.md describes the shim.
